It is Texas hold em, with a twist. At least that is the way you would see Pineapple Poker described on a drinks menu.
Pineapple poker can be a tasty edition of Texas hold em in which gamblers each receive three hole cards rather than two. This obviously increases the odds that a player could land a good high quality starting hand. So, you can

No limit Hold em is often a fantastic game that has gained excellent notoriety since 2003. Thanks to some guy named Chris Moneymaker (no joke!) who won the WSOP, the casino game has shot up to new heights. Through the way, the price to enter a World Series event is $10,000 dollars. Placement is even more crucial in 6-max play than inside a normal full ring game. The 6-max variant is usually played more aggressively and the battle for control starts right from your beginning. You will encounter a great deal less limping in because the pot odds for speculative hands aren't likely to be there.
